As we navigate through the year 2025, the EGames industry continues to expand its reach and influence across the globe. With advancements in technology, the gaming landscape has transformed dramatically, offering unprecedented experiences to players and reshaping how games are perceived culturally and economically.
This surge is largely attributed to the growing accessibility of high-speed internet and affordable gaming devices, allowing a more extensive audience to participate in gaming, from casual players to hardcore enthusiasts. The proliferation of mobile gaming has also played a pivotal role, with more people engaging in games on their smartphones, bridging the gap between traditional gaming platforms and the masses.
One of the significant stories this year is the increased focus on virtual reality (VR) and augmented reality (AR) within the gaming sector. Companies are heavily investing in these technologies, hoping to offer immersive experiences that blur the lines between reality and the virtual world. These innovations are not just enhancing gameplay, but are also influencing other sectors, including education and professional training.
Furthermore, the role of artificial intelligence in gaming cannot be understated. AI is not only being used to create smarter and more responsive games but is also aiding in developing new gaming genres altogether. This opens new revenue streams and offers gamers novel experiences each year, keeping the industry dynamic and ever-evolving.
The eSports scene continues to dominate headlines as well. Tournaments and events are bigger than ever, with prize pools that rival traditional sports. This has transformed professional gaming into a viable career path for many, providing opportunities that were unimaginable a decade ago.
However, with rapid growth comes challenges. The EGames sector faces increasing scrutiny over issues like data privacy, cyberbullying, and regulatory pressures. It’s crucial for companies and players alike to navigate these issues responsibly to ensure sustainable and ethical growth within the industry.
